Mid-May. Pond is alive with turtles and frogs. Walking, you see turtles thick all over the pond now. They have grown larger, most having 5-6 inch-long shells. They fear people and jump into the water if one comes near. They raise their heads out of the water to breathe and dive deeper when a human walks by.

Frogs provide a symphony of sound in early to late evening. Some of them sound like Spanish dancers clicking castenadas, very fast. The sound is amazingly loud. A tree frog last night climbed up the outside door frame of our house, caught the Mayfly he was after & then jumped onto the house siding, his sticky-like paws enabling him to move sideways and finally down. My camera flash caught him in the dark night before he was gone.
